A man aged in his 60s was taken by ambulance to Orange Hospital in a stable condition with lower back pain following a single-vehicle crash on the Northern Distributor Road on Wednesday morning.

Firefighters helped NSW Ambulance paramedics move the man into an ambulance following the crash, which involved a car that was towing a trailer.
NSW Fire and Rescue Orange station officer Brad Monico said a crew was called to the scene of the crash at 7.32am.
NSW Ambulance and police also attended the crash.
"When we arrived the car was on its roof next to a ditch off the road," he said.
"The male occupant was out of the vehicle."
However, he said firefighters had to assist paramedics get the man on a stretcher and to the ambulance.
